Reb EliezerParticipantThere is a story between the Dubner Maggid and the GRA were the the GRA said Tikun Leil Shevuos and the Dubner Maggid learned Shavuos night. They asked the Dubner Maggid why don’t you do like the GRA? He gave a mashel. When a peddler shows samples to sell merchandise, it only makes sense if he has a storeroom of merchandize to fulfill the orders. The GRA is an outstanding talmid chacham can show samples but I have to learn to fill up my storeroom in order to be able to show samples. We must learn before one can do, גדולה תלמוד שמביאה לידי מעשה.

Reb EliezerParticipantI mentioned the Meharsha why Pharaoh picked Jewish midwifes. Don’t discount the Tzitz Eliezer with his twenty one volumes. There are two ways to pasken, bottom up or top down. Most poskim pasken from bottom up, looking at precedence from other recent poskim, whereas Reb Moshe ztz’l went from top down, learning the gemora first and the rishonim next and ignoring the current achronim.
